SHA Small Research Grants

Research

SHA Small Research Grants are now available for the period 1 September 2014 to 31 August 2015 and applications are solicited. These grants are made available to provide limited financial support for members’ research.

For 2014/15 a total sum of £1000 has been set aside to provide research grants and members may submit applications for up to this amount.

Grants may be used to support research in any aspect of the history of astronomy, broadly understood, and may be used to fund any expenses incurred while pursuing such a research project. The grants are available only to SHA members in good standing.

Links to the application form and regulations for applicants are available on the Grants page of this website. Applications must be made using the application form. Appended to the regulations are some guidelines for completing the case for support that forms part of every application.

Applications will be judged by the SHA Awards Committee whose decision is final.

Successful applicants should note that items claimed for reimbursement must be accompanied by receipts to the full value of the item.
